Assessing Damage: The First Step in Recovery
Before any cleanup efforts begin, it's crucial to evaluate the damage brought on by the hurricane
- Conduct an intensive inspection of your property. Document damages with photographs for insurance claims. Identify structural issues that may require professional consideration. Check for electrical hazards earlier than partaking in any cleanup efforts.

Safety Precautions During Cleanup
Safety is paramount during and after a hurricane, particularly when cleaning up.
- Wear protecting gear corresponding to gloves, masks, and sturdy boots. Stay clear of downed power traces and flooded areas. Keep youngsters and pets away from hazardous zones.

Cleaning Up Debris: Techniques and Tools
Debris removal may be one of the most labor-intensive components of post-hurricane cleanup.
- Start by clearing giant gadgets like fallen bushes and damaged fences. Use heavy-duty bags for smaller particles such as shingles and broken glass. Consider renting equipment like chainsaws and chippers for large-scale removals.

Water Damage Restoration: Techniques to Save Your Home
Standing water can result in important damage, mold, and health risks if not managed shortly.
- Remove standing water using pumps or buckets. Dismantle broken drywall and insulation to permit airflow. Use fans and dehumidifiers to dry out affected areas.

Insurance Claims: Navigating the Process
Filing insurance claims is normally a daunting but necessary task post-hurricane.
- Review your policy to know protection limits and deductibles. Document all damage meticulously and hold records of your cleanup expenses. Set up a gathering together with your insurance agent to discuss your claim.
